History Of Computer

When was the first computer invented?

The  first mechanical computer was invented by Charles Babbage in 1822.
Who was the most important History pioneer? 
The most important history pioneer in computer was Charles Babbage because he was the first one to  introduce a mechanical computer. He invented and developed he Difference Engine (1820's) and the Analytical Engine (late 1830's) but failed to complete it. His idea leads to further development of computers up today.  Because of these, he was considered the father of computing.

What was the first Video Game? what year?

Spacewar is considered the first digital game and was first released in February 1962. It was programmed by Steve Russell. 

Who invented the world wide web?

Tim Berners-Lee of London, England invented the world wide web.

Who invented the mouse?

The mouse was invented by Douglas Engelbart.


What was the first Programming language?


The first programming language for a computer was Plankalkül. It was developed by Konrad Zuse for the Z3 between 1943 and 1945. However, it was not implemented until 1998.


Who is considered the "Father" of Computing? Computers? Personal Computing?


Charles Babbage was considered the father of computing; Konrad Zuse, the father of the computer developed Z1, Z2, Z3, and Z4; Henry Edward Roberts coined the term "personal computer" and is considered to be the father of the modern personal computers after he released of the Altair 8800 on December 19, 1974.


Why was Alan Turing so important to Computing history? 
He proposed a machine called turing machine in 1936 that became the foundation for theories about computing and computers. The machine was a device that printed symbols on paper tape in a manner that emulated a person following a series of logical instructions.
